"1849" Life Saving Benevolent Association of New York Medal. By George Hampden Lovett. Silver. About Uncirculated.

51 mm, medal only. 1.90 troy ounces, XRF tested as 95.3% fine. Obv: Sailing ship foundering in storm, House of Refuge on shore dispatches rescuers in life boat while others fire a lifeline from a Lyle Gun on the beach. Rev: Oak wreath at border, inscription VITA FELICIBUS AUSIS SERVATA above. Engraved at center PRESENTED TO / CHARLES H. CONNELLY / IN RECOGNITION OF HIS COURAGE / AND HUMANITY IN GOING / THROUGH THE ICE IN THE BRONX / RIVER NEAR WEST FARMS / N.Y. AND RESCUING A / BOY FROM DROWNING. / DECEMBER 15TH.. 1895. Double looped at top and suspended from a metal pinback hanger inscribed on the front CHARLES H. CONNELLY. With light toning in the peripheral areas to otherwise silver-gray surfaces that show faint hairlining from handling.
